|
@@ -243,6 +243,7 @@ export const useStoreSelectionManage = installGlobalVar((): SelectionManage => {
|
|
return false;
|
|
return false;
|
|
}
|
|
}
|
|
const item = store.items.find((item) => item.id === id);
|
|
const item = store.items.find((item) => item.id === id);
|
|
|
|
+ console.log(shape)
|
|
return !!(item && !item.lock);
|
|
return !!(item && !item.lock);
|
|
};
|
|
};
|
|
const listener = (shape: EntityShape) => {
|
|
const listener = (shape: EntityShape) => {
|
|
@@ -295,6 +296,8 @@ export const useSelectionRevise = () => {
|
|
selfSet = true;
|
|
selfSet = true;
|
|
status.selects = shapes;
|
|
status.selects = shapes;
|
|
selfSet = false;
|
|
selfSet = false;
|
|
|
|
+
|
|
|
|
+ console.log(shapes, shapes.map(item => store.getItemById(item.id())))
|
|
};
|
|
};
|
|
|
|
|
|
let initSelections: EntityShape[] = [];
|
|
let initSelections: EntityShape[] = [];
|